Often times, misperceptions and prejudices about transgender people may fuel custody disputes; judges and adoption agencies sometimes try to stop transgender adults from bringing children into their lives and even try to remove them from their homes. This fact sheet addresses some basic questions about the issues transgender parents face during custody and visitation disputes. It also offers practical advice and resources for transgender parents and their families seeking to protect themselves against challenges to their parental rights.
Carrying identification that reflects one’s real-world self is a necessity. However, when a transgender person’s ID is called into question, whether on suspicion of lying or out of an inappropriate interest in finding out whether they’ve had surgery, it amounts to harassment and discrimination and, in many cases, a violation of privacy. This fact sheet is intended to answer questions about changing the gender marker or name on identification and to inform about some of the work advocates are doing to help transgender people obtain accurate identity documents that will make their lives easier.
